If you’re a Licensed Clinical Social Worker curious about Travel job trends in Worcester, MA, AMN Healthcare has successfully filled 4 similar positions in the area, providing insight into the opportunities you could expect. These previously filled roles offered competitive pay, with an average weekly rate of $2,125 and a range from $1,600 to $2,600 per week, showcasing the strong earning potential for professionals in this field.

Positions were located in key zip codes, including 01608. These placements reflect the high demand for skilled Licensed Clinical Social Workers in Worcester’s thriving healthcare landscape. What Types of Work and Facilities Can Licensed Clinical Social Workers Expect in Worcester, MA?

As a job placement specialist for AMN Healthcare, I would like to highlight the diverse opportunities available in Worcester, Massachusetts for clinical social workers specializing in Case Management and Utilization Review. In this vibrant city, practitioners can expect to engage with a variety of healthcare settings, including acute care hospitals, rehabilitation centers, mental health facilities, and community health organizations. Their role may involve conducting comprehensive patient assessments, coordinating care plans, facilitating resource allocation, and ensuring compliance with healthcare regulations. Additionally, clinical social workers in Worcester will have the opportunity to collaborate with multidisciplinary teams, advocating for patients’ needs while navigating complex healthcare systems, ultimately contributing to improved health outcomes in the communities they serve.

Frequently Asked Questions about Travel Licensed Clinical Social Worker Jobs near Worcester, MA

What is the average pay for a Licensed Clinical Social Worker Travel job in Worcester, Massachusetts?

The average pay for a Licensed Clinical Social Worker Travel job in Worcester, Massachusetts is approximately $2,125 per week. This data was last updated on July 12, 2026.

What is the highest pay typically available for a Licensed Clinical Social Worker Travel job in Worcester, Massachusetts?

The highest pay typically available for a Licensed Clinical Social Worker Travel job in Worcester, Massachusetts is $2,600 per week. This is based on data last updated on July 12, 2026.

What types of experience are required or preferred for an LCSW Travel job in Worcester?

For a Licensed Clinical Social Worker travel job in Worcester, Massachusetts, candidates typically need experience in direct patient care, crisis intervention, and mental health assessment, with a preference for those familiar with local social service resources. Specialized training or certification in specific therapeutic modalities and the ability to work with diverse populations can also enhance a candidate’s appeal to employers.

What types of jobs are typically available for Licensed Clinical Social Worker Travel positions in Worcester?

There are a variety of Licensed Clinical Social Worker positions in Worcester, including Travel jobs. These options provide flexibility depending on your career preferences and lifestyle.

What types of facilities offer Licensed Clinical Social Worker Travel jobs in Worcester?

Licensed Clinical Social Worker travel jobs in Worcester, Massachusetts are typically available in hospitals, outpatient mental health clinics, and rehabilitation centers. These facilities often seek experienced social workers to provide support and counseling to patients facing a range of psychological and social challenges.
